Transaction 656af176a9f509fcf10d8bb816c2b3acb4e7970e40a666ef256c2fd4b240d6b5

1 Input
2 Outputs
  • 656af176a9f509fcf10d8bb816c2b3acb4e7970e40a666ef256c2fd4b240d6b5:0
  • value  5168933
    address  1HAauEVDaqLWqfJGDghN3peAfzD5s5JMUs
  • 656af176a9f509fcf10d8bb816c2b3acb4e7970e40a666ef256c2fd4b240d6b5:1
  • value  9294
    address  18sCH6LtpAqTBFExH3QaGpBF7xXwTjZbbJ